Metabo HPT® MultiVolt™ batteries pull a trick almost nothing else in the tool aisle does: the same pack runs at 36V on MultiVolt tools and automatically drops to 18V on older 18V slide tools. That dual-voltage switch raises an obvious question if you want one to power a train horn — which voltage does the horn actually get, and will the pack even connect? Here are the straight answers.
The Short Answer
A MultiVolt pack can run a battery train horn — but only through its 18V side, and only with a third-party adapter, because no battery train horn we're aware of ships with a native Metabo HPT® battery mount. The good news is that the dual-voltage design works in your favor here. When a MultiVolt battery connects to an 18V interface, it outputs 18V automatically — the tool connection decides the voltage, not a switch you could get wrong. A cross-brand adapter that accepts the Metabo HPT® 18V slide mount presents exactly that kind of 18V interface, so a horn built for an 18V-class battery sees the voltage it was designed for. The 36V side simply never engages.
- Native Metabo HPT®-compatible horn: doesn't exist — no manufacturer we know of tools a mount for this platform.
- Adapter route: works. The pack runs at 18V — 5.0Ah on a BSL36A18, 8.0Ah on a BSL36B18.
- Risk of frying the horn with 36V: none through a proper 18V-slide adapter, because the 36V output only activates on a genuine 36V MultiVolt tool interface.
How a MultiVolt Battery Decides Between 18V and 36V
First, a naming untangle, because this platform confuses everyone. Metabo HPT® is the North American name of what used to be Hitachi Power Tools — the rebrand was announced in 2018, with the transition starting that September alongside the launch of the MultiVolt™ system. It is a separate brand from the German toolmaker Metabo®, although both operate under the same parent company, Koki Holdings. If your batteries say Hitachi® or Metabo HPT® and slide on from the back, they're the platform this article covers.
The MultiVolt pack itself carries two ratings. Drop it on a 36V MultiVolt tool and it delivers 36V at the lower amp-hour figure. Slide it onto an 18V tool — including older Hitachi® 18V slide-style tools, which the pack is backward-compatible with — and it delivers 18V at double the amp-hours. Total stored energy is identical either way; the pack just reorganizes how it serves it up.
| Pack | 36V rating | 18V rating | Stored energy |
|---|---|---|---|
| BSL36A18 | 2.5Ah | 5.0Ah | 90 Wh |
| BSL36A18X (water & impact resistant) | 2.5Ah | 5.0Ah | 90 Wh |
| BSL36B18 | 4.0Ah | 8.0Ah | 144 Wh |
The part that matters for a horn: voltage selection happens at the physical tool interface. There's no button, no mode, no way for the pack to "accidentally" push 36V into an 18V device. That's what makes the adapter route below safe in principle.
Why No Train Horn Ships With a Metabo HPT® Mount
Battery-powered train horns are built with molded mounts for the highest-volume US battery platforms — Milwaukee® M18™, DeWalt® 20V MAX™, Ryobi® ONE+™, Makita® LXT™, and a long tail of others. Metabo HPT® has a loyal following, but its battery platform holds a smaller share of the US cordless market, and horn makers — us included — haven't tooled a native mount for it. The Adapter Route: MultiVolt Pack In, Milwaukee- or DeWalt-Mount Horn On
Third-party adapters that take a Metabo HPT®/Hitachi® 18V slide battery on one end and present a DeWalt® 20V MAX or Milwaukee® M18 tool mount on the other are sold on Amazon, eBay, and specialty adapter shops. Because a MultiVolt pack is a standard Metabo HPT® 18V slide fit, it clicks into these adapters like any of the brand's 18V batteries — and outputs 18V, per the auto-switching behavior above. That's the same nominal voltage class as the packs our horns are designed around: as we break down in our Milwaukee® M18 vs DeWalt® 20V battery comparison, "18V" and "20V MAX" packs are electrically the same five-cell-series architecture — 18V nominal — just measured differently for marketing.
A few honest cautions before you order one:
- Buy the right direction. You want a "Metabo HPT® 18V battery to DeWalt® 20V tool" (or "to Milwaukee® M18 tool") adapter. The reverse product — a DeWalt® battery powering Metabo HPT® tools — is more common in listings and won't help you here.
- These are third-party products. Neither Koki Holdings nor the horn manufacturer warranties the adapter. Fit tolerance and contact quality vary between sellers.
- No charging through the adapter. Charge the MultiVolt pack on its own Metabo HPT® charger, always.
- Expect a taller stack. An adapter adds height between the pack and the horn, which matters if you slide the horn into a tight storage spot between uses.

FAQ
Will the 36V side of a MultiVolt battery damage a train horn?
No — not through an 18V-slide adapter. The pack only delivers 36V when it engages a true 36V MultiVolt tool interface. An adapter presents an 18V interface, so the pack outputs 18V, full stop. The only way to put 36V into a horn would be to bypass the mounts entirely and hand-wire to the wrong terminals, which you should never do.
Is Metabo HPT® the same as Metabo®?
No. Metabo HPT® is the former Hitachi Power Tools brand in North America; Metabo® is a German toolmaker with its own separate battery platform. They share a parent company, Koki Holdings, but their batteries and mounts are different. This article covers the Metabo HPT® (Hitachi-style) 18V slide interface.
Do older Hitachi® 18V slide batteries work the same way?
Yes. Adapters for this platform are built around the Hitachi®/Metabo HPT® 18V slide interface, and the older 18V slide packs and the MultiVolt packs share that same interface. An older 18V pack just runs at its single printed rating — there's no dual-voltage behavior to think about.
How many blasts will a MultiVolt pack give me?
Running at 18V/5.0Ah, a BSL36A18 carries 90 watt-hours — the same stored energy as the 5.0Ah packs on the platforms we build for, so expect comparable runtime: a full afternoon of generous blasting, not a battery you'll nurse. The 8.0Ah BSL36B18 stretches that further. Short blasts of one to two seconds barely dent a pack this size.
